Specs

Release year
No official releaseYear published
Megapixels
3.1 MP effective
Sensor
3.3 MP CCD (approx. 3.1 MP effective)
Lens
F/3.1 fixed lens, autofocus, 3x digital zoom (no optical zoom)
Memory card
SD card
Max memory
Up to 2GB (SD); early body, SDHC/SDXC cards are not supported
Battery
2x AA batteries (1.5V alkaline or 1.2V NiCd/NiMH rechargeable), or CRV3
Size
103 x 50 x 31mm
Weight
118g without batteries
